Jim Gray - Associate Director

Jim Gray
Associate Director

Jim Gray was called to ministry at a young age. While in his junior year pursuing a bachelor’s degree in Music Education, he stepped into his first ministry role as Worship Pastor at a small church in Colorado — a congregation of just 19 people. With a servant’s heart and deep love for the Church, Jim volunteered his time, pouring into the people and the mission. Over the next ten years, that little church grew to more than 3,000 in weekly attendance.

It was during that season Jim discovered a new passion: building — not just physically, but spiritually and structurally. He had a gift for designing buildings, shaping worship environments, and laying the foundations of thriving, Christ-centered communities. That passion led him to Dallas, Texas, where he accepted the role of Executive Pastor at The Met Church. There, he once again oversaw facility development and helped guide the church’s explosive growth from 200 to over 3,000 people in just five years.

Jim’s journey next took him to Houston, where he joined Grace Community Church to lead the design and development of a 10,000-seat worship center — a bold and visionary project that further solidified his reputation as a ministry builder with both practical and spiritual insight.

In 2004, Jim returned to Dallas to launch the Jim Gray Group, a ministry consulting and design firm. Since then, he and his team have served over 60 churches nationwide, creating environments and strategies that foster both numerical and spiritual growth. Their work has been nominated for multiple awards, reflecting not only creative excellence but deep ministry impact.

Today, Jim is honored to serve as the Associate Pastor of Preston Hollow Church and is excited to be part of this vibrant, Christ-centered church family. He continues to walk out his calling by strengthening the arms of pastors and leaders — helping them create healthy church cultures where people grow, serve, and encounter the transformative power of Jesus Christ.

Courtney Y. Wilson - Choir Director

Courtney Y. Wilson
Choir Director

Courtney Wilson is in her 8th year of teaching middle school choir in the DFW metroplex! She currently teaches at Hays Muddle School in Prosper ISD. She has previously taught at Faubion Middle School in McKinney ISD, Murphy Middle School in Plano ISD and Brandenburg Middle School in Garland ISD.

Wilson graduated Magna Cum Laude from Northwestern State University of Louisiana with a Bachelor of Music in Vocal Performance in 2015. She then moved to Dallas, Texas to pursue a Masters Degree in Music Education from Southern Methodist University, which she completed in 2017.

Courtney is so happy to have found Preston Hollow Church and is honored to lead and sing for such an amazing church and community!
